diff options
author | Richard Biener <rguenther@suse.de> | 2023-02-23 11:03:03 +0100 |
---|---|---|
committer | Richard Biener <rguenther@suse.de> | 2023-02-23 11:16:39 +0100 |
commit | 31cc5821223a096ef61743bff520f4a0dbba5872 (patch) | |
tree | 93347d8a41ea5a6e37f2f0ceb46e3eb5571bb2ee /gcc/doc/cpp.texi | |
parent | 4f609c6f762832e43524352527a7ecbea2698ff9 (diff) | |
download | gcc-31cc5821223a096ef61743bff520f4a0dbba5872.zip gcc-31cc5821223a096ef61743bff520f4a0dbba5872.tar.gz gcc-31cc5821223a096ef61743bff520f4a0dbba5872.tar.bz2 |
tree-optimization/108888 - call if-conversion
The following makes sure to only predicate calls necessary.
PR tree-optimization/108888
* tree-if-conv.cc (if_convertible_stmt_p): Set PLF_2 on
calls to predicate.
(predicate_statements): Only predicate calls with PLF_2.
* g++.dg/torture/pr108888.C: New testcase.
Diffstat (limited to 'gcc/doc/cpp.texi')
0 files changed, 0 insertions, 0 deletions